A uniform disk of radius R=0.50m and mass, M=10kg is free to rotate about an axle through its center. A mass m=1.0kg is attached to an ideal cord which is wound around the rim of the disk. The 1=kg mass is released from rest. What is the acceleration of the mass m? What is the net torque on the disk about the center of the disk? If the disk starts from rest, what will its angular speed be after 10 revolutions?
